"PRICE REDUCED!! It's not easy to find a highly tillable farm that offers top-tier hunting…well here it is! 78.92 m/l FSA tillable acres should rent for > $120.00 per acre in 2017 and you could generate more income from the mature walnut, oak, and softwood trees. The crops, along with the abundant oaks and native plants, provide plenty of forage for wildlife and this farm has so much more to offer the outdoorsman. The main pond is +/- .75 acres and there are multiple other water sources including Chalk Run Creek, a small wooded pond, and several wet-weather creeks. This "neighborhood" is oriented towards Quality Deer Management and is comprised mostly of large tracts, helping local deer reach the genetic potential that this area is famous for. It also lays beautifully for hunting due to the rolling terrain and mature timbered draws that hold and funnel wildlife. Access is easy on the east and north sides via a good, gravel road that dead ends at the northwest corner of the property. Scenic build sites with electricity available, so you can farm, hunt, and build a cabin on this beautiful, secluded, Northwest Missouri gem.
